Sorry, a little confused. Do you mean they give you the fee back most of the time but not every time? And you need to have the Bconnected card? I have the "Stations Casinos" card which I would think is the applicable card for "Main St Station". Isn't Bconnected for another hotel group?
Main Street Station is part of the Boyd Gaming group, which uses the B Connected players card. Station Casinos' Boarding Pass won't work there.

And no, you don't need a players card to get the parking fee back. You pay $3 at the gate, the guard hands you a ticket and you take the ticket inside to the cashier, who gives you your $3 back.
